About the Role

We are seeking a Head of Treasury to join our finance team. In this senior role, you will lead and optimize cash flow across the group, ensuring liquidity and supporting growth in both domestic and international markets. Reporting to the Chief Financial Officer (CFO), you will play a pivotal role in maintaining the company's financial health and operational efficiency.

Key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Lead and oversee the Treasury Team, ensuring effective operations and strategic alignment.
  • Oversee and provide detailed commentary on cash flow forecasting, managing both short- and long-term cash flow.
  • Develop and implement advanced cash management strategies to maintain corporate liquidity and financial stability.
  • Ensure accurate journal entry postings for multi-currency bank accounts across subsidiaries.
  • Monitor foreign currency balances and execute intercompany payments as required.
  • Develop and enforce financial policies for capital structure, treasury operations, and risk management.
  • Ensure timely completion of bank reconciliations and investigate unreconciled transactions.
  • Review compliance with loan covenants and prepare reports on any discrepancies or risks.
  • Manage relationships with banks, investment institutions, and third-party trusts to ensure efficient cash release and negotiate favorable terms.
